EMI America to Release Steve Irwin’s Final Documentary on DVD

HOLLYWOOD, May 15: On June 19, EMI America Records will
release Ocean's Deadliest, the final
documentary featuring the late “Crocodile Hunter” Steve Irwin, on DVD.

The 66-minute documentary is narrated by explorer and
adventurer Philippe Cousteau—grandson of the famous oceanographer Jacques
Cousteau—who joins Irwin as they explore the waters of the Great Barrier
Reef, the northern Cape York Peninsular, and the Southern Ocean off South
Australia. In Ocean’s Deadliest, Irwin
and Cousteau study creatures such as venomous snakes, saltwater crocodiles and
giant sharks.

Cousteau was aboard Croc One with Irwin's crew when Irwin
was killed by a stingray during an underwater shoot on September 6, 2006.
